    PSOCT data of cervical enamel
    (Technische Universität Dresden, 2026-09-10) Schmidt, Christian; Walther, Julia
    This dataset presents polarization-sensitive optical coherence tomography (PSOCT) data acquired from cervical enamel near the cementoenamel junction (CEJ) of a human tooth. Measurements were performed using the Thorlabs Telesto PSOCT system, operating at a central wavelength of λ̄ = 1300 nm, with an axial resolution of 4.2 µm in water and a lateral resolution of 12.2 µm. The A-scan pixel size is 3.473 µm, with a spatial sampling of dx = 5 µm in the fast scan direction and dy = 5 µm in the slow scan direction. The dataset includes two separate CSV files per volume scan: one for the co-polarized (co) channel and one for the cross-polarized (cross) channel. Each file contains 1024 rows corresponding to the 1024 A-scan components, with 1000 columns representing individual A-scans forming a single B-scan. A total of 800 B-scans are included in the dataset. The complex-valued data represent the product of amplitude and complex phase, enabling advanced analysis such as quantitative phase imaging, birefringence mapping, and tissue characterization. This dataset supports the validation and further development of the sPST (simplified Polarization-Sensitive OCT Technique) method and serves as a valuable resource for research in dental materials science, early caries detection, and optical imaging of hard tissues.
